Psalm 30:5

"Weeping may endure for a night, but joy comes in the morning."

Life often subjects us to trials and tribulations that leave us feeling desolate. Imagine, for instance, a person who has faced losing a loved one. The grieving process can be agonizing, with each night feeling like an eternity of sorrow. Yet, this verse reminds us of the cyclical nature of our struggles. Just as night gives way to morning, our grief and tears will yield to joy, providing us with a renewed sense of hope. It's like the darkest hours of the night, eventually giving way to the dawn, symbolizing the promise of joy after pain.

Psalm 16:11

"You make known to me the path of life; in your presence, there is fullness of joy; at your right hand are pleasures forevermore."

Discovering how to find joy in life again starts with pursuing Jesus Christ presence. Imagine a person who embarks on a spiritual journey, seeking a deeper connection with the Divine. This verse encourages us to initiate a spiritual exploration, allowing us to delve into the depth of joy that emanates from a profound relationship with the Creator. It's akin to walking along a path in the forest, with the sunlight breaking through the trees, and feeling joy in each step.

Proverbs 17:22

"A cheerful heart is good medicine, but a crushed spirit dries up the bones."

The power of maintaining a positive attitude and a joyful heart is not to be underestimated. Consider someone who faces constant stress at work, leading to a crushed spirit. This verse emphasizes the remarkable healing potential of joy, likening it to a soothing balm that can rejuvenate even the weariest spirits. It's like a relaxing, healing touch that brings life back to brittle bones, offering vitality and strength.

Nehemiah 8:10

"The joy of the Lord is your strength."

When life's burdens weigh us down, we may feel powerless. Imagine someone overwhelmed by personal challenges, struggling to find the strength to persevere. Nevertheless, this verse reminds us that by embracing the joy that flows from a profound connection with Jesus Christ, we can tap into a wellspring of strength, empowering us in conquering adversity and learning how to find joy in life again. It's akin to a hidden reservoir of inner strength, accessible through faith and joy.

Isaiah 12:3

"With joy, you will draw water from the wells of salvation."

Salvation and God's unfailing love are wellsprings of profound joy. Imagine someone who, amid despair, reaches out to the source of salvation for solace. By recognizing and cherishing these divine gifts, we can access an enduring source of joy that sustains us through life's ebbs and flows. It's like drawing water from a life-giving well that never runs dry, replenishing our spirits with boundless joy.

Romans 15:13

"May the God of hope fill you with all joy and peace as you trust in him, so that you may overflow with hope by the power of the Holy Spirit."

This verse highlights the essential role that trust and faith play in answering how to find joy in life again. Imagine someone standing at a crossroads in life, seeking hope and purpose. When we firmly trust Jesus Christ, we unlock the door to His abundant blessings of joy and peace. This overflow of divine joy and peace can have a profoundly positive impact on every aspect of our lives. It's like a cup overflowing with joy and hope, enriching our existence and radiating to those around us.

Galatians 5:22-23

"But the fruit of the Spirit is love, joy, peace, forbearance, kindness, goodness, faithfulness, gentleness, and self-control."

These verses reveal that joy is one of the fruits of the Spirit. Imagine a person who seeks to cultivate these spiritual fruits within themselves. By nurturing the presence of the Holy Spirit within us, we can cultivate joy as an integral part of our character, enabling us to radiate positivity to those around us. It's like a garden in full bloom, with pleasure being one of the most vibrant and fragrant flowers, spreading its beauty to the world.

1 Peter 1:8-9

"Though you have not seen him, you love him; and even though you do not see him now, you believe in him and are filled with an inexpressible and glorious joy."

This verse underscores the profound and transcendent joy that arises from our unwavering faith and belief in Creator, even when we cannot physically see Him. Consider a person who clings to their faith despite life's challenges and experiences an inexpressible joy. It serves as a reminder that our spiritual connection can bring forth a joy that surpasses words and positively influences how we find joy in life again. It's like a song of joy that wells up within the heart, too beautiful and profound to be put into words.

Philippians 4:4

"Rejoice in the Lord always. I will say it again: Rejoice!"

The Apostle Paul's impassioned plea to "rejoice always" is a powerful reminder that joy is not solely contingent on our circumstances but a conscious choice. Imagine a person who, faced with life's challenges, makes a daily practice of rejoicing in the Lord. Rejoicing in the Lord can become a daily practice that gradually transforms our outlook on life. It's like a continuous melody in the background, reminding us to choose joy regardless of the external noise.

Psalm 118:24

"This is the day that the Lord has made; let us rejoice and be glad in it."

Every day is a precious gift from Jesus Christ, an opportunity to find joy in His creation and blessings. Imagine someone who wakes up each morning with a heart full of gratitude and joy, ready to embrace the day. This verse encourages us to seize each day with a hub brimming with gratitude and joy, for, as it reminds us, the Creator Himself uniquely crafts each day. It's like opening a beautifully wrapped gift every morning, eager to discover its blessings and joys.
